Thick Goo Blankets Hanalei Bay


A KHON2 News Special interviewing Terry about the mud problem plaguing Hanalei Bay right now. In Terry's words,

"There is a two foot deep layer of real thick mud in Hanalei Bay right now that I feel, as a biologist, may be unhealthy to marinelife and humans. Can we have this stuff tested so if it is toxic or filled with bacteria we can warn the public? Kids are playing in this stuff daily and it is disgusting. There is a very large sand bar that has developed at the end of the Hanalei River and this sand and mud build up has killed much of the remaining live corals in shallow water. I have this documented in MANY HD videos with time, date and GPS.

Other rivers in the area are not having this problem. I am diving and taking video of each river mouth from Ke'e to the lighthouse to compare the video of the reefs and marinelife in the same depths.

There is almost NO new coral growth in Hanalei Bay in shallow water (5 t0 15 ft) but there is lots of good new coral growth in the other bays at the same depth.

Any help you can offer on this subject will be greatly appreciated as I surf or dive daily in Hanalei Bay and I have had some very bad staff infections. Many other surfers are also suffering ocean related problems in Hanalei Bay."
